Create a new transaction, you're going to send 0 ether to yourself, using the recommended gas price (just, don't touch it, or set it to fast, and you should be all good). That transaction needs to have the same nonce as the currently stuck transaction (228). It will replace the current transaction with nonce 228 (the stuck one) in the mempool

Further transactions are technically possible (although TrustVault prevents queuing transaction for this reason - unless you use the API and set the nonce yourself) and they would simply queue behind the stuck one. All ethereum transactions MUST be mined in ascending order so a transaction with a lower nonce MUST be mined before a later one.

In ethereum network you need to pay a fee to miners in order to have your transaction mined on the network. When you choose a low fee, miners may not prioritize your transaction, and it could take days for your transaction to be droped on its own and because you can't double spend your coins in the blockchain, in order to make another TX, you need to cancel the first one.
